Why Choose Sustainable Shirts?
Before diving into the brands, let’s understand why choosing sustainable shirts is essential:
- Environmental Impact: Sustainable shirts are made from eco-friendly materials that reduce pollution and waste.
- Ethical Production: Many sustainable brands ensure fair wages and safe working conditions for their employees.
- Quality and Longevity: Sustainable shirts are often made with higher quality materials, resulting in longer-lasting garments.
Top Sustainable Shirt Brands to Consider
Here are some remarkable sustainable shirt brands you should know:
1. Patagonia
Patagonia is a pioneer in the sustainable fashion movement. Known for its outdoor apparel, this brand uses organic cotton and recycled materials in its shirts. Patagonia’s commitment to environmental responsibility is evident in its Fair Trade certification and its dedication to reducing its carbon footprint.
- Key Features:
- Uses 100% organic cotton
- Offers Fair Trade Certified products
- Promotes repair and recycling programs
2. Everlane
Everlane believes in “Radical Transparency” by providing customers with a clear understanding of the production costs and conditions behind their garments. Their shirts are made from sustainable materials, including Tencel and organic cotton, and they focus on ethical manufacturing.
- Key Features:
- Transparent pricing
- Uses sustainable materials
- Partners with ethical factories worldwide
3. Reformation
Reformation is a go-to brand for stylish, eco-friendly shirts. Their clothing is made from sustainable fabrics, and they track their environmental impact to ensure a minimal footprint. Reformation is committed to offering trendy designs while promoting sustainability.
- Key Features:
- Uses eco-friendly materials like Tencel and recycled polyester
- Offers a wide range of stylish options
- Transparency in environmental impact
4. Eileen Fisher
Eileen Fisher focuses on timeless design and sustainability. This brand uses organic fibers and promotes a circular economy through its take-back program, encouraging customers to return worn garments for recycling.
- Key Features:
- Focus on timeless, versatile designs
- Uses organic and sustainable materials
- Offers a garment recycling program
5. Thought Clothing
Thought Clothing specializes in sustainable and ethical fashion. Their shirts are made from natural, organic, and recycled materials, ensuring a minimal environmental impact while maintaining comfort and style.
- Key Features:
- Focuses on natural and organic fabrics
- Produces eco-friendly and stylish shirts
- Committed to ethical practices
6. Amour Vert
Amour Vert produces sustainable shirts using eco-friendly materials and ethical practices. They believe in “fashion that doesn’t sacrifice the planet,” which is evident in their commitment to sustainable production methods.
- Key Features:
- Uses non-toxic dyes and sustainable fabrics
- Offers a “one-for-one” tree planting program
- Focus on local production in the U.S.
How to Choose the Right Sustainable Shirt for You
When selecting a sustainable shirt, consider the following factors:
- Material: Look for shirts made from organic cotton, Tencel, or recycled materials.
- Fit and Style: Choose a style that suits your personal taste and can be easily integrated into your wardrobe.
- Brand Values: Research the brand’s commitment to sustainability and ethical practices.
